This brief lists interventions to support state public health efforts to address rural disparities and racial discrimination. It emphasizes the importance of localized data on social determinants of health and improving systemic and structural underpinnings of racial disparities. Suggested interventions address data collection and workforce issues, including representativeness and paid family leave.

This blueprint presents recommendations for Illinois to reduce health disparities in rural areas. Recommendations include (1) investing in programs to recruit and retain rural health care workers; (2) improving rural data systems; (3) integrating health care and social services in rural areas; (4) increasing communication between rural health organizations and public health departments; and (5) creating a rural innovation center to coordinate data, policies, and strategies across state agencies.

The authors conducted a systematic review to understand disparities in H1N1 vaccine uptake by race/ethnicity, socioeconomic status, rural/urban residence, population density, and disability status, and factors associated with unequal uptake, as well as the benefits and harms of interventions designed to attenuate inequities in H1N1 vaccine uptake—in an effort to address potential disparities in COVID-19 vaccine access and uptake.
